Responsibilities:
- Establish client relationships with State Farm policyholders and follow up as needed
- Quote and bind new and renewed State Farm policies with company-provided leads
- Support policy holders by responding to inquiries regarding insurance availability, eligibility, coverages, policy changes, transfers, claim submissions and billing clarification

This position is with a State Farm independent contractor agent, not with State Farm Insurance Companies. Employees of State Farm agents must be able to successfully complete any applicable licensing requirements and training programs. State Farm agents are independent contractors who hire their own employees. State Farm agents’ employees are not employees of State Farm.
